I have a 914 en route from East Coast via Kingstown cost GBP 1185 + duty/vat etc - shipping from West Coast was only about GBP 300 more.

As they do literally all the work including NOVA I am amazed at how cheap it is!
Bought in my 911 five years back - I’m sure it wasn’t a lot cheaper.....

As they use West Coast shipping you could try them but you’ll probably still need Kingstown to do paperwork etc.

Shipped a car over from LA to Southampton in November 2018 and used Direct Express Inc.
https://www.shipdei.com/
$1200.00 and again Kingstown sorted everything when back in the uk.
Went smooth and car turned up within 4 weeks as I left it.
Even got it delivered up to Yorkshire for £50.00 as Kingstown had a transpoter driver who lived in Darlington and was heading home for the weekend.
